Access to this collection is generously supported by Arcadia funds. H. H. West's wife, Mertie West, stands in a backyard. She wears a large hat and a necklace. There are bushes and trees behind her, as well as a fence and a shed. Text from negative sleeve: 1888. Los Angeles, California. Hobart Boulevard, about 1925. 1. H. H. West, Jr. on front lawn. 2. H. H. West, Jr. in track suit of the Cahuenga School, which he attended. 3. H. H. West, Jr. and Mertie Whitaker West taken in the rear yard. 4. Mertie Whitaker West, taken in the rear yard. The house was between Melrose Ave and Beverly Blvd. 4 films.
